Random cascade measures and self-similar structures
- đ¤ Speaker: Kenneth Falconer (St. Andrews)
- đ Date & Time: Tuesday 12 May 2015, 16:30 - 17:30
- đ Venue: MR12, CMS, Wilberforce Road, Cambridge, CB3 0WB
Abstract
The talk will focus on aspects of recent work with Xiong Jin. We will first discuss generalised random cascade measures and sets which have some underlying self-similar structure that allows ergodic methods to be applied. This leads to conclusions about the the geometric and dimensional properties of such sets and measures, including fractal percolation sets which are in turn used to establish properties of deterministic self-similar sets.
